I am still trying to understand what this is (and install) but here is a link to Hypermerge document that would help you

https://github.com/automerge/hypermerge/blob/master/ARCHITEC...

One way to think about it: some of ink & switch's other projects use hypermerge to manage data/state e.g. https://github.com/automerge/pushpin. In farm, we use hypermerge for data and source code. As a result, not only are farm applications local-first*, the development and distribution of those applications is also local-first and collaborative.

*https://www.inkandswitch.com/local-first.html